Rugged, rocky, and a bit steep at times, Old Settler’s Trail is far from the easiest hike in Wisconsin. In fact, it may be among the most difficult. However, the strenuous trek is completely worth it since it leads to amazing vistas that seem to go on forever. Take a look:

The Old Settler’s Trail can be found at Wildcat Mountain State Park in Ontario.

Of the more than 20 miles of trails that fill the park, Old Settler’s Trail is one of the most popular, which probably has something to do with the fact that it’s brimming with incredible sights and vistas.

Rated as moderate to difficult, the 2.5-mile loop trail features several heart-pounding climbs. Overall, there’s a 541-foot elevation gain.

Though the trail can be a bit strenuous at times, it’s well-marked, making it relatively easy to navigate.

Beautiful vistas can be found at the trailhead as well as Taylor Hollow Overlook.

As you meander through the deep hardwood forest, you’ll come across sculpted sandstone rock formations.
